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your home and assess the damage, identifying the source of the water and the extent of the damage. We’ll create a customized plan to get your home dry and safe, including the equipment and personnel needed for the job.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using specialized equipment, our team will extract the water from your home, working to prevent further damage and ensure a thorough clean. We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your home. This includes using high-velocity air movers and d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air and speed up the drying process.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Finally, our team will clean and sanitize your home, removing any remaining moisture and preventing the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ure a thorough clean and a safe environment for you and your family.

AC Unit Water Removal Cost in Merriam, KS

The cost of AC unit water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Merriam, KS.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ning solutions needed
Structural repair $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of structural damage, type of materials needed
Equipment rental $100 – $500 Type of equipment needed, rental duration
Insurance claims help $0 – $500 Complexity of claims process, type of insurance coverage
